Output 74589aa62eb773fa3beac678b39f81d6a7f452689264cce0d2786edf05cf624b:1

value
23328230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e0afc282c93d7605a9dbfe49a1740efbb9b3bf8b OP_EQUALVERIFY OP_CHECKSIG
address
1MV2uyaqEpRUvuvZz4tqJxC4s2Dy8d8Ru5
transaction
74589aa62eb773fa3beac678b39f81d6a7f452689264cce0d2786edf05cf624b
spent
true